What is the difference between Cyber Risk Manager vs Cybersecurity Analyst?
| Aspect | Cyber Risk Manager | Cybersecurity Analyst |
|---|---|---|
| Certifications | CRISC, CISSP, CISM | CompTIA Security+, CISSP, CEH |
| Work Environment | Risk assessment, policy development, strategic planning | Monitoring security systems, incident response, vulnerability testing |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Financial, healthcare, large enterprises | IT departments, security firms, corporate environments |
The Cyber Risk Manager focuses on identifying, assessing, and mitigating organizational cyber risks through strategic planning and policy development. In contrast, the Cybersecurity Analyst primarily monitors security systems, responds to incidents, and tests vulnerabilities. Both roles require certifications like CISSP, but their daily tasks and focus areas differ significantly, with the manager taking a broader, strategic approach and the analyst handling operational security tasks.

Work you'll do
As a Lead Cloud Security Analyst, you are an advanced individual contributor pivotal to bridging Deloitte's cybersecurity expertise and cloud engineering execution. This highly visible role is focused on influential, hands-on contributions-championing embedded collaboration, addressing complex risks, and guiding strategic alignment between cyber and infrastructure domains. You'll serve as a thought leader, technical consultant, and trusted advisor across teams, delivering best-in-class solutions and supporting dynamic business needs.
Key Responsibilities
Technical Leadership & Advanced Execution
Lead Embedded Collaboration:
- Drive the flexible embedding of security and infrastructure resources-proactively advising, aligning, and executing as project needs evolve. Serve as the go-to analyst across high-impact domains, facilitating rapid adaptation as priorities shift.
Expert Solution Architecture Support:
- Collaborate closely with architecture, engineering, and network teams on cloud architecture, micro-segmentation, agent scanning, and burn-down strategies. Provide deep technical expertise to shape scalable, secure solutions from initial design through delivery.
Risk Assessment and Remediation:
- Conduct comprehensive risk reviews for cloud and infrastructure solutions, identifying gaps, potential rework triggers, and opportunities for proactive remediation. Serve as a first-line subject matter expert in incident response, vulnerability management, and security control implementation.
Continuous Alignment & Best Practices:
- Drive rigorous ongoing feedback loops with embedded teams to ensure day-to-day cyber alignment, minimize project drift, and reduce rework. Capture and share lessons learned, helping to formalize best practices and improve organizational knowledge.
Strategic Influence & Cross-Team Partnership
Tailor Embedding Models:
- Assess and recommend embedding intensity across teams (e.g., full-time support for firewall/critical ops, periodic or architecture-phase-only engagement for other domains). Provide consultative input on workforce planning, workload balancing, and talent optimization.
Mentor and Guide Peers:
- Model collaborative behaviors and help mentor less experienced analysts, reinforcing Deloitte's culture of learning, agility, and business partnership.
Facilitate Stakeholder Communication:
- Proactively communicate risks, priorities, and achievements to senior stakeholders. Translate technical challenges into actionable business guidance, advocating for security and resilience.

Qualifications
Required:
- Bachelor's Degree or equivalent in Computer Science, Cybersecurity, IT, or related field.
- Minimum 8 years of hands-on experience in cloud engineering, cybersecurity, and/or infrastructure-ideally in large-scale, cross-functional environments.
- Ability to travel 10%, on average to support embedded team collaboration across domains periodically as required.
Preferred:
- Advanced experience with Azure, AWS, and/or Google Cloud Platform, including architecture and automation.
- Hands-on expertise with DevOps and CI/CD tools such as Azure DevOps, Jenkins, Jira, Bamboo, TFS, and TeamCity.
- Proven experience with micro-segmentation solutions, including policy design, deployment, and tuning.
- Practical working knowledge of Docker containers and microservices architecture.
- Proficiency with configuration management tools (Ansible, Chef, Puppet) and packaging programs (MSI, rpm, etc.).
- Familiarity with both SQL and NoSQL databases and cloud/hybrid application architectures.
- Strong understanding of networking, firewalls, load balancers, and network traffic analysis tools (e.g., Wireshark).
- Experience with virtualization technologies such as VMware and Hyper-V.
- Deep knowledge of security controls, best practices for resilient operations, and frameworks like zero trust, NIST, and CIS.
- Recognized technical authority in at least one major cloud platform (Azure, AWS, GCP) and strong proficiency with DevOps, automation, and security frameworks (Zero Trust, NIST, CIS).
- Demonstrated expertise in designing, implementing, and securing cloud infrastructure and security architectures.
- Strong proficiency with DevOps, automation, and security frameworks (Zero Trust, NIST, CIS).
- Exceptional technical, analytical, documentation, and communication skills for stakeholder and cross-team influence.
- Understanding of Infrastructure as Code, Automation, and Orchestration.
- Demonstrated ability to mentor peers, lead process improvements, and contribute to organizational best practices.
